Many were sternly telling him to be quiet, but he kept crying out all the more, “Son of David, have mercy on me!” Mark 10:48
Is the world dictating your faith? Here’s a story of a blind man named Bartimaeus, he was seeking Jesus to heal him. With his determination, he kept crying out to The Lord until he heard him. The reaction of the people around him was to “shut up”. Isn’t this the reaction we usually get around us also? Don’t allow people to dictate your relationship with God.
But Jesus answered him, saying “What do you want me to do for you?” Because of Bartimaeus faith and determination, The Lord answered him. We need to be more like Bartimaeus and never stop seeking God. Keep calling out to him, even when the world tells you to “be quiet”. Have faith that God hears you and will answer you.
Jesus finally says “Your faith has healed you” (Mark 10:52) Bartimaeus wasn’t healed because he was rich, or because he was popular. He was healed because of his faith in God. He was healed because even though everyone was telling him to “shut up” , he cried even louder to Jesus.
Your faith can heal you today as well. Don’t allow people to tell you to “shut up”, have true faith, keep calling out to The Lord, and be prepared for God to ask you “What do you want me to do for you?” in Jesus name Amen
